Engineering Excellence: Why Welded Steel Dominates Agricultural Water Storage

Agricultural environments present unique challenges, including exposure to intense ultraviolet radiation, corrosive well-water minerals, and heavy operational demands. Welded steel storage tanks resolve these challenges through advanced structural and material design:

· 

Unlike plastic or thin polyethylene tanks that degrade under continuous sunlight or become brittle over time, heavy-gauge steel structures maintain complete structural stability across decades of aggressive outdoor exposure.

· 

· 

Continuous full-penetration and fillet welding fuses steel plates into a unified shell, completely eliminating gasket degradation pathways and ensuring zero water loss through joint leakage.

· 

· 

Conforming to rigorous civil engineering benchmarks such as AWWA D100, welded agricultural tanks are engineered to withstand high wind velocities and seismic forces, protecting vital farm water reserves during severe weather events.

· 

· 

Advanced interior coating systems prevent mineral leaching, resist well-water corrosion, and block sunlight entirely, stopping algae proliferation and keeping livestock and irrigation water clean.

Data Table: Comprehensive Comparison of Agricultural Water Storage Technologies

Technical Parameter

Field-Erected Welded Steel Tanks

Bolted Steel Storage Tanks

Polyethylene / Plastic Tanks

Cast-in-Place Concrete Basins

Structural Integrity

Monolithic welded steel shell; absolute leak-tightness

High-strength bolted panels with specialized sealing gaskets

Rotationally molded single-piece plastic shell; prone to UV warping

High compressive strength; vulnerable to micro-cracking over time

Volumetric Capacity

Unlimited high-capacity vertical and horizontal scaling

High capacity, but bounded by standard panel sizing dimensions

Strictly limited capacity (generally under 50,000 liters)

Massive permanent structures; non-relocatable

UV & Algae Resistance

Complete light block stops algae; opaque steel shell

Opaque panels block light when properly sealed

Prone to algae growth unless dark-tinted or housed indoors

Complete light block, but prone to surface scaling

Lifespan & Durability

40 to 50+ Years with proper maintenance and coatings

30 to 40 Years

10 to 20 Years (degrades under intense UV rays)

30 to 50 Years (requires joint and crack sealing)

Frequently Asked Questions (FAQ)

Q: Why are welded steel tanks recommended for agricultural water storage?

A: Welded steel tanks offer unmatched structural strength, unlimited capacity scaling, and monolithic leak-tightness. They endure harsh outdoor climates, resist high winds, and provide a reliable, long-term water reserve for demanding farm operations.

Q: Do welded steel agricultural water tanks prevent algae growth?

A: Yes. Because steel is completely opaque and paired with specialized interior and exterior coatings that block sunlight entirely, welded steel tanks prevent the light penetration necessary for algae proliferation, keeping stored water clean.

Q: Can these tanks handle well water containing high mineral concentrations?

Q: What is the expected lifespan of a welded steel agricultural water tank?

A: With routine inspections and proper maintenance of exterior and interior protective coatings, a field-erected welded steel water tank can deliver a reliable operational lifespan exceeding 40 to 50 years.
